Nonlinear identification of a small scale unmanned helicopter using optimized NARX network with multiobjective differential evolution
Published 2014“…This study proposes a hybrid of conventional back propagation training algorithm for the NARX network and multiobjective differential evolution (MODE) algorithm for identification of a nonlinear model of an unmanned small scale helicopter from experimental flight data.The proposed hybrid algorithm was able to produce models with Pareto-optimal compromise between the design objectives. …”

Validation of deep convolutional neural network for age estimation in children using mandibular premolars on digital panoramic dental imaging / Norhasmira Mohammad
Published 2022“…The semi-automated dental staging system developed in this study is based on the Malay children’s population and uses a brain-inspired learning algorithm termed "deep learning". The methodology is comprised of four major steps: image preprocessing, which adheres to the inclusion criteria for panoramic dental radiographs, segmentation, and classification of mandibular premolars according to Demirjian's staging system using the Dynamic Programming-Active Contour (DP-AC) method and Deep Convolutional Neural Network (DCNN), respectively, and statistical analysis. …”
